Transaction 6afdc85af13c68dadb6d5fd564e42d0b7182adef8dd4f17f7bdeddc77ead79cc

20 Input
2 Outputs
  • 6afdc85af13c68dadb6d5fd564e42d0b7182adef8dd4f17f7bdeddc77ead79cc:0
  • value  1907550
    address  3K4xjiH89dtnEY5niuxpmexXpEGks7rKEb
  • 6afdc85af13c68dadb6d5fd564e42d0b7182adef8dd4f17f7bdeddc77ead79cc:1
  • value  527524041
    address  3F5xyMiMityzeMVExpXXK2VZptxJUUpsXt